概括
电刺激疗法,包括TENS,PENS和PNS,通过调节疼痛信号,为神经病痛提供有效的疼痛缓解. 这些方法提供非侵入性的针对性神经刺激,有利于运动员和慢性疼痛患者.
科学领域:
- 疼痛管理和神经调节
- 神经科学与临床应用
背景情况:
- 神经损伤会导致神经病变性疼痛,潜在的带有nociplastic或nociceptive元素.
- 电刺激对神经病痛是有效的,可能也适用于其他类型的疼痛.
- 门控制理论解释了电刺激通过Aβ纤维激活的镇痛作用.
研究的目的:
- 为了提供一个讲述的概述的皮肤电神经刺激 (TENS),皮肤电神经刺激 (PENS) 和外周神经刺激 (PNS).
- 专注于应用这些电刺激模式用于神经病痛管理,特别是在运动员中.
- 审查TENS,PENS和PNS的机制,指示,算法,并发症和限制.
主要方法:
- 通过皮肤进行电神经刺激 (TENS) 作为一种非侵入性表面电极技术的审查.
- 通过微创针插入进行皮肤电神经刺激 (PENS) 的分析.
- 检查周围神经刺激 (PNS) 涉及植入电极直接神经准.
主要成果:
- TENS,PENS和PNS用于各种疼痛状况,包括慢性肌肉骨和神经病痛.
- TENS提供一种非药物,自我管理的选择;PENS与电针相结合;PNS允许精确的神经向.
- 这些模式应用于用于疼痛管理的诊断和治疗算法.
结论:
- 电刺激疗法 (TENS,PENS,PNS) 是管理神经病痛的宝贵工具.
- 这些方法提供了从非侵入性到高度向的神经刺激的各种方法.
- 一个案例研究表明,使用各种电刺激技术成功解决疼痛.

Nociception—the ability to feel pain—is essential for an organism’s survival and overall well-being. Noxious stimuli such as piercing pain from a sharp object, heat from an open flame, or contact with corrosive chemicals are first detected by sensory receptors, called nociceptors, located on nerve endings. Nociceptors express ion channels that convert noxious stimuli into electrical signals. When these signals reach the brain via sensory neurons, they are perceived as pain.
